📌 Product Overview
The XL-HD3535SURC-A2 from XINGLIGHT is a high-power SMD LED designed for applications requiring high luminous flux in a compact form factor. 💡 Housed in a 3.5x3.5x2.2mm package with a transparent colloid optimized for Red light (620nm典型), this component addresses the need for reliable, high-intensity point sources in modern electronics. It is engineered to deliver substantial optical output while maintaining a long operational lifespan and low light attenuation.
This component is specifically intended for integration into space-constrained portable devices. 👆 Design focus centers on its ability to handle continuous forward currents of 350mA, making it suitable for high-drain scenarios like camera flash modules or indicator lights where thermal management and brightness consistency are critical.

📊 Key Technical Specifications
The following table outlines the electro-optical characteristics under standard test conditions (Ta=25°C). 💡 Engineers should pay close attention to the luminous flux binning and voltage requirements when designing driver circuits.
| Parameter | Symbol | Test Conditions | Min | Typ | Max | Unit |
|---|---|---|---|---|---|---|
| Luminous Flux | Φ | IF=350mA | 40 | - | 60 | lm |
| Forward Voltage | VF | IF=350mA | 1.8 | - | 2.4 | V |
| Main Wavelength | λD | IF=350mA | 615 | 620 | 625 | nm |
| Peak Wavelength | λp | IF=350mA | - | 625 | - | nm |
| Half-Intensity Angle | 2θ1/2 | IF=350mA | - | 130 | - | Deg |
| Reverse Current | IR | VR=5V | - | - | 5 | uA |
| Junction Temp | TJ | - | - | - | 145 | °C |
⚠️ Absolute Maximum Ratings & Process Limits
To ensure reliability and prevent catastrophic failure during operation or assembly, the following limits must not be exceeded. 👆 These parameters are critical for stress testing and driver design.
| Parameter | Symbol | Value | Unit | Notes |
|---|---|---|---|---|
| Power Dissipation | Pd | 1000 | mW | - |
| Forward Current | IF | 350 | mA | Continuous DC |
| Peak Forward Current | IFP | 700 | mA | Pulse width ≤0.1ms, Duty ≤1/10 |
| ESD Capability | ESD | 3000 | V | Human Body Model (HBM) |
| Operation Temp | Topr | -40 ~ +105 | °C | - |
| Storage Temp | Tstg | -40 ~ +85 | °C | - |
| Soldering Temp | Tsol | 260 | °C | ≤6 Seconds (Hand Soldering) |
📦 Package, Dimensions & Assembly Notes
The XL-HD3535SURC-A2 features a standard 3535 footprint (3.5mm L x 3.5mm W x 2.2mm H). 🔒 All dimensions are in millimeters with a general tolerance of ±0.25mm unless noted. This package size offers a balance between thermal performance and board space economy.
Soldering Guidelines:
- Moisture Sensitivity: The component is classified as MSL 3. Baking before reflow is required if floor life exceeds 168 hours.
- Reflow Profile: A maximum of two reflow passes is allowed. The recommended peak temperature is 240°C ± 5°C for 6 seconds.
- Hand Soldering: Use an iron <30W. Keep tip temperature <300°C and duration <3 seconds per pad.
- Stress: Avoid mechanical stress on the LED body during heating to prevent cracking.

❓ FAQ
Q: What is the maximum current I can drive the XL-HD3535SURC-A2 with? A: The Absolute Maximum Rating for continuous Forward Current (IF) is 350mA. While it can handle a peak pulse current of 700mA, this is strictly limited to pulse widths ≤0.1ms and a duty cycle ≤1/10.
Q: What is the Moisture Sensitivity Level (MSL) for this component? A: This LED is rated at MSL 3. This means it has a floor life of 168 hours (one week) after the sealed bag is opened before it must be baked and reflowed to prevent moisture-induced damage (popcorning).
Q: What are the binning codes for this LED? A: The datasheet specifies three main grading categories:
- Brightness (Flux): J5 (39-45lm), J6 (45-52lm), J7 (52-60lm).
- Voltage: N12-7 (1.8-2.0V), N12-8 (2.0-2.2V), N12-9 (2.2-2.4V).
- Wavelength: HR01 (615-620nm), HR02 (620-625nm), HR03 (625-630nm).
Q: Can I use a standard soldering iron for prototype assembly? A: Yes, but with strict limitations. Use a soldering iron with power under 30W and a tip temperature below 300°C. Do not solder a single terminal for more than 3 seconds, and do not solder the same terminal twice.
Q: What is the viewing angle of this LED? A: The Half-Intensity Angle (2θ1/2) is typically 130 degrees. This wide viewing angle makes it suitable for area lighting and flash applications where light dispersion is necessary.
